Miami Grand Prix Misses F1 Contract Deadline Date

Formula 1‘s plan to host a Grand Prix in Miami in time for next year has been put on hold after the contract to host the race was not finalised by the 1 July deadline. The City Commission of Miami voted to negotiate a contract to host a race in the streets of Miami for ten years, with the first race arriving in next year. However, Stephanie Severino, deputy director of Miami’s office of communications, told Forbes that “as of right now a contract has not been finalised.” It's unclear why the contract hasn't been agreed yet but since the proposal of the race, opposition has grown with some Miami citizens unhappy about the proposed race.
